How Quickly Can a Fiberglass Pool Be Installed?

Fiberglass pool shells arrive pre-formed from the factory, allowing installation crews to complete most projects in one to two weeks once excavation begins.

The shell is lowered into a prepared hole, leveled, and backfilled with gravel to stabilize the structure. Plumbing connections and electrical work follow, then the pool is filled and ready for use.

Hot Springs homeowners appreciate the speed because you can plan your pool project around a specific event or season without worrying about months of construction delays. Weather can still affect the timeline, but the overall process is faster than concrete or vinyl liner builds.

What Maintenance Does Fiberglass Require?

Fiberglass pools have smooth, non-porous surfaces that resist algae growth and reduce the need for frequent scrubbing or chemical treatments.

You will spend less time brushing walls and vacuuming because dirt and debris do not cling to the gelcoat finish. The surface also prevents staining from leaves, pollen, and minerals commonly found in Arkansas water supplies.

Most fiberglass owners report lower chemical costs over time because the material does not affect water pH as aggressively as plaster or concrete. You still need to balance chlorine and maintain proper circulation, but the overall upkeep is lighter compared to other pool types.

Can Fiberglass Pools Handle Arkansas Soil and Climate?

Fiberglass shells are engineered to flex slightly with soil movement, making them a strong choice for Hot Springs' clay-based soil and temperature swings.

The one-piece construction prevents leaks that occur when soil shifts beneath multi-part pool structures. Fiberglass also resists cracking from freeze-thaw cycles, which matters during occasional cold snaps in Central Arkansas.

Hot Springs sits in a region where soil composition varies widely, and fiberglass pools adapt to these conditions without requiring extensive reinforcement. The material performs well in both flat and gently sloped yards, and installation crews can often work around existing trees or landscaping features.

Which Fiberglass Shapes Fit Hot Springs Backyards?

Pre-manufactured fiberglass pools come in multiple shapes and sizes, including rectangles, kidney beans, freeform curves, and compact models for smaller lots near downtown Hot Springs.

Rectangle designs suit traditional backyards and provide clean sight lines for lap swimming or water volleyball. Freeform shapes blend naturally with landscaping and create a resort-style look that complements Hot Springs' scenic surroundings.

Smaller models work well in urban neighborhoods where lot sizes are limited but you still want a functional pool for cooling off during summer. The variety of available shells means you can find a design that fits your space without custom fabrication or long lead times.
